2. What Defines a Japandi Kitchen?
Before we dive into the essentials, let’s break down what actually a Japandi kithen looks lilke:
- Natural materials: Think wood, stone, linen and ceramic.
- Neutral colors: Whites, beiges, soft grays, muted black accents.
- Functional design: Every accessory should have a purpose.
- Minimal clutter: Clean countertops, hidden storage, curated essentials.
- Texture layering: Wood against ceramic, linen against stone, subtle contrasts add depth.
A Japandi kitchen isn’t about filling your space with trendy pieces. It’s about creating a harmonious, timeless environment where cooking and gathering feel joyful instead of stressful.

4. How To Style Japandi Kitchen Accessories
Okay, so collecting the right Japandi kitchen essentials is one thing, but styling them makes all the diffence. I will share my 5 best tips:
- Keep countertops uncluttered – Less is more in Japandi design.
- Use a neutral palette – Stick to whites, beige, grey and muted black.
- Layer textures – Combine wood, linen, ceramic and stone.
- Curate, don’t crowd – Display 2–3 items per surface for balance.
- Mix functional + decorative – A teapot can be both useful and a beautiful accent.
